My strap has had stretch marks since new.
I have made a nylon strap from a cut down tie strap with a friction lock (I use these on race boats all the time), but have yet to put it on.

Simple and cheap. If you check you local bike dealer, you can usually talk them out of tie down straps for FREE when you are buying something. They come in the new bike crates, and the dealers usually throw them all in a box, or toss them in the trash. Just cut it to the correct length, and take a flame to the area you cut - so it doesn't fray.
